Well, I just went through and ordeal from He!l with my rear end swap. I busted my pinion gear and found a matching posi unit at the local junk yard. I thought, easy direct swap...WRONG! First thing, the unit was not a posi! I could have ....and now....should have taken it back! But I like tearing into stuff, so I pulled the posi out of my old unit and put it into the one I just bought from the junk yard. Then I welded the axle tubes. Checked the lash, filled the unit with gear oil and installed it. AFter the install I heard my brakes rubbing, I though??????? After about an hour of messing with the parking brake, I noticed the drivers side axle was slightly bent and was bouncing up and down about 1/8-1/4 of an inch.
Now that it's installed, I'm just going to hope the junk yard will cough up an 28 spline axle
Just wanted to post this incase anyone else has such crapy luck in the future
